Understanding Mesothelioma: A Brief Overview
Mesothelioma establishes in the lining of the lungs, abdominal area, or heart, predominantly due to asbestos exposure. Symptoms frequently take years to manifest, complicating diagnosis and treatment. As Louisiana has a substantial history of industries that utilized asbestos-- ranging from shipbuilding to oil refining-- the occurrence of mesothelioma cases in the state has actually become a worrying public health concern.
Types of MesotheliomaKind of MesotheliomaPlacePleural MesotheliomaLining of the lungs (most common type)Peritoneal MesotheliomaLining of the abdominal areaPericardial MesotheliomaLining around the heartTesticular MesotheliomaUncommon form impacting the lining of the testesSymptoms to Watch For
Typical symptoms that may suggest mesothelioma consist of:
Shortness of breathCoughing or wheezingChest painWeight reductionSwelling of the abdominal area
If you experience these symptoms and have a history of asbestos exposure, looking for medical suggestions is important.

Understand Your Diagnosis: Consult with a physician focusing on mesothelioma.Reach Out to Advocacy Groups: Contact local companies for resources and assistance.Check Out Legal Options: Consult with a lawyer experienced in mesothelioma cases to understand prospective compensation.Join Support Groups: Engaging with others who are going through similar experiences can supply psychological relief and understanding.Stay Informed: Educate yourself about mesothelioma and new treatment alternatives through trusted sources.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)What is the average life span for somebody identified with mesothelioma?
The prognosis for mesothelioma varies based upon numerous factors, consisting of the stage of cancer at diagnosis and the client's total health. Typically, clients might live in between 12 to 21 months after diagnosis, however some treatments and early detection can extend survival.
How can I discover a certified mesothelioma professional in Louisiana?
Clients ought to think about calling regional cancer centers or hospitals. Numerous large cancer organizations, like the American Cancer Society, can offer referrals to experts experienced in managing mesothelioma cases.
Exist medical trials readily available for mesothelioma patients in Louisiana?
Yes, patients might discover ongoing clinical trials by checking out the National Cancer Institute's site or by seeking advice from their doctor for the current opportunities.
What should my initial step seek a mesothelioma diagnosis?
The primary step is to look for extensive follow-up treatment, consisting of consultations with experts. Furthermore, linking with advocacy organizations can offer necessary info and resources customized to your requirements.
